La. Guardsmen assist with overnight search and rescue

By Louisiana National Guard Public Affairs Office BATON ROUGE, La. – Soldiers with the Louisiana National Guard’s 3rd Battalion, 156th Infantry Regiment, 256th Infantry Brigade Combat Team, rescued more than 100 citizens overnight in central Lake Charles, Aug 28. More Guardsmen activated, equipment ready for Harvey

By Louisiana National Guard Public Affairs Office NEW ORLEANS – The Louisiana National Guard, as directed by Governor John Bel Edwards, has activated approximately 210 Soldiers and Airmen in response to Hurricane Harvey, with an additional 230 full-time Guardsmen supporting efforts. Leesville native now first female two-star in La. Guard

By Staff Sgt. Josiah Pugh, Louisiana National Guard Public Affairs NEW ORLEANS – Louisiana National Guard Soldiers, Airmen, family members and friends gathered at the Ansel M. Stroud Military History & Weapons Museum at Jackson Barracks in New Orleans to witness Maj. Gen. Joanne F. Sheridan become a two-star general in the LANG, July 21.
